We bought a Beautyrest from Mattress Firm. It was great at first, then around 1 year in, it started to sag. Mattress Firm was no help, and apparently, it costs $25 to have an inspection of the mattress for warranty, and the sag has to be 1.5 inches from the level.

Be sure you read and understand the warranty.
